Net Zero + Nature: Their Commitment to the Environment



The language around the Netflix commitment to achieve net zero greenhouse gas emissions by the end of 2022 and it's clear three point plan is not just encouraging, it gives real hope that the film industry can clean up it's act and show other industries how sustainable business might be done.


Here are the headlines:


"...Netflix will achieve net zero greenhouse gas emissions by the end of 2022, and every year thereafter. We have a plan called Net Zero + Nature, and here’s how it works:


Step 1: REDUCE our emissions

We’ll start first by reducing our internal emissions, aligning with the Paris Agreement’s goal to limit global warming to 1.5°C. We will also reduce Scope 1 and 2 emissions by 45% by 2030, based on the Science-Based Targets Initiative Guidance.


Step 2: RETAIN existing carbon storage

By the end of 2021, for emissions we can’t avoid internally, including Scope 3 emissions, we’ll fully neutralize them by investing in projects that prevent carbon from entering the atmosphere. We’ll start by conserving at-risk natural areas like tropical forests that are critical to meeting global climate goals.


Step 3: REMOVE carbon from the atmosphere

By year-end 2022, we will incorporate investment in the regeneration of critical natural ecosystemsto achieve net zero. These projects, such as restoring grasslands, mangroves, and healthy soils, capture and store carbon, in addition to other benefits.


Nature is at the heart of our commitment, as environmental leaders like Christiana Figueres tell us we can’t achieve climate goals without protecting and regenerating natural ecosystems. This approach buys us time to decarbonize our economy, while restoring these life support systems".
